NY D84964 December 9, 1998 CLA-2-63:RR:NC:TA:352 D84964 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 6307.90.9989 Ms. Charlene C. Wilkins Wyla Laces 181 christopher Street New York, NY 10014 RE: The tariff classification of bookmark from Switzerland. Dear Ms. Wilkins: In your letter dated November 18, 1998, you requested a tariff classification ruling. The sample submitted is a bookmark made of lace fabric. It features an embroidered figure of a woman holding an infant. It measures approximately 7 1/2" x 1 3/8". The applicable subheading for the bookmark will be 6307.90.9989,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TS), which provides for other made up articles...Other. The rate of duty will be 7 percent ad valorem. This ruling is being issued under the provisions of Part 177 of the Customs Regulations (19 C.F.R. 177). A copy of the ruling or the control number indicated above should be provided with the entry documents filed at the time this merchandise is imported.
